#069e43 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#069e43 is composed of 2.4% red, 62%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 96.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.6%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 144.1 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 32.2%. #069e43 color hex could be obtained by blending #0cff86 with #003d00. Closest websafe color is: #009933.

Shades and Tints of #069e43
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000703 is the darkest color, while #f3fff8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#069e43
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#525252 is the less saturated color, while #069e43 is the most saturated one.
